Gateway Cineplex 18 joins country’s first-ever National Cinema Day

Enjoy an exclusive lineup of foreign and local films for just P100 per ticket, for one day only

Head over to Gateway Cineplex 18 this National Cinema Day on September 12 and experience your next big-screen thrill for less!

Gateway Cineplex 18, the largest cineplex in the Philippines, is joining the country’s first-ever nationwide National Cinema Day on September 12, 2026, spearheaded by the Cinema Exhibitors Association of the Philippines (CEAP), where moviegoers can enjoy an exclusive lineup of titles for just P100 per ticket, available for one day only.

As the largest cineplex in the country, Gateway Cineplex 18 will offer a wide selection of films in various genres, dedicating nine of its regular screens to a diverse roster of international and local films curated just for the occasion. With tickets for the special screenings priced at just P100 each, film afficionados and groups can affordably plan a movie marathon to get into the spirit of the one-day celebration.

The legend continues as Engelbert Humperdinck brings The Celebration Tour 2026 to Manila

Music lovers are in for an unforgettable evening as Engelbert Humperdinck returns to the Philippines for The Legend Continues... Engelbert Humperdinck The Celebration Tour 2026, taking place on September 25, 2026, at 8:00 p.m. at the New Frontier Theater in Araneta City. The highly anticipated concert gives Filipino fans the chance to experience one of the world's most enduring and beloved performers live on stage.

For over six decades, Engelbert Humperdinck has captivated audiences across generations with his signature voice, heartfelt performances, and timeless repertoire. With over 150 million records sold worldwide, he remains one of the most recognizable figures in popular music and continues to draw audiences around the globe.

His remarkable career is marked by an impressive collection of classic hits that have stood the test of time. Songs such as Release Me, Am I That Easy to Forget, Quando Quando Quando, A Man Without Love, The Last Waltz, and Spanish Eyes have become cherished favorites for listeners everywhere, earning Humperdinck a lasting place in music history.

FCAS 2026 Convention Brings Together Collectors, History, and Global Brands in the Philippines' Premier Collectors' Gathering

The Filipinas Collectibles and Antique Society (FCAS) proudly announces the FCAS 2026 Convention, set to take place on June 26–28, 2026 at the Quantum Skyway, Gateway Mall 2, Araneta City.

Expected to attract thousands of collectors, hobbyists, families, and enthusiasts from across the country and abroad, the three-day convention promises an immersive experience celebrating the rich and diverse world of collecting.

This year's convention brings together an unprecedented mix of numismatics, banknotes, antiques, memorabilia, trading cards, stamps, comics, and other collectibles under one roof—making FCAS 2026 one of the most comprehensive collectors' events in the Philippines.

Bb. Pilipinas Candidates encourage public to get vaccinated

Bb. Pilipinas candidates are now joining the chorus of celebrities, influencers, and notable personalities encouraging the public to get vaccinated against COVID-19. 

“The only way to end this pandemic is by having all of us vaccinated,” Irene Jose, Bb. Pilipinas Executive committee member said. “Our Bb. Pilipinas candidates choose to use their platform to buoy the public’s confidence in available vaccines. So, we encourage everyone to get their shot. Being vaccinated doesn’t only protect you, it protects everyone important to you!”

The 34 candidates of this year’s Bb. Pilipinas are expressing their support for the current vaccination drive to help convince the public about the availability, safety, and efficacy of COVID-19 vaccines that are being distributed by local governments across the country.

Romantic Intimate Concert With Brian McFadden This November

Irish singer and song writer who rose to fame in 1998 as a member of the Irish boy band WESTLIFE, Brian Mcfadden will be coming in Davao at the SMX Convention Center – Davao on November 16, 2019 and Manila at the New Frontier Theatre on November 17, 2019 for his first ever solo concert.

In June 1998, Mcfadden joined the Irish boy band WESTLIFE alongside Kian Egan, Mark Feehily, Nicky Byrne and Shane Filan. Together, they made chart topping songs, “Swear It Again”, “If I Let You Go”, “Flying Without Wings”, “Seasons in the Sun”, “Fool Again”, “My Love”, “Uptown Girl”, “Queen of My Heart”, “World of Our Own”, “Unbreakable”, “Mandy”, and many more.

In 2004, Mcfadden left the group to spend more time with his family. Following his departure from WESTLIFE, he released his debut solo single “Real to Me” which became his first solo No.1 single.
